Make sure you file a police report, as it could turn up.

Often, such thefts are part of a larger operation and when they ultimately get busted, at least the cops will know this belongs to you.

Temp fix. Contact the police and see if they have any for sale in the abandoned bike property. If they don't, see if Norman or Edmond does. There are express busses to each community, and a bike rack on each (well, the Norman express anyhow) to help you get the bike back to the metro.

Won't be a high ender, but as you had yours nicked and have no car, some bike is better than no bike.

It'll be at a pawn shop or in some guy's garage. Fortunately, it's a WalMart bike, so it wasn't stolen for the parts and the resell/pawn is maybe $20-$45 based on WalMart's advertised $88 'on sale' current retail price (if I'm looking at the same Next Powerclimber).

I read a police report awhile back where several stolen bikes from that general area showed up at a flea market (Mary's I think, but I don't remember).

The remarkable part is you have the serial number (most people don't). Considering how mass produced those bikes are you'd never otherwise be able to prove it was yours if you saw it going down the street.
